A multi-dimensional tool, Building Information Modelling (BIM) involves generating a visual model of the building which also manages data about it, at the design stage, throughout the construction phase and during its working life. Unfortunately, too much emphasis has been placed upon 3-D visualization and other technology components vs. the process of life-cycle management. Building in this context involve the building’s fabrics, structure and engineering services. BIM is the life-cycle management of the built environment supported by digital technology.
